Disability Pride Italia celebrates ten years of initiatives and a cultural movement that gives voice to people with disabilities, a voice that exists but lacks adequate space and visibility.

The goal of all Disability Pride Italia activities throughout the year is to promote a culture of acceptance, inclusion, and respect for diversity through educational conferences, barrier-free hikes, parades, legislative proposals, and more.

On Saturday, September 20th, Rome will host the main event of the Disability Pride Italia program, which will be announced at two press conferences: today at 4 pm in the Parliament Conference Room and tomorrow at 10 am in the Laudato Hall of the Palazzo Senatorio in Campidoglio. The speeches will feature real-time subtitling, made possible by Almaviva’s technologies and domain expertise.

Participating in Disability Pride events means standing up for a society in which everyone can live with equal dignity and opportunity.

  • Saturday, September 20th in Rome, the Disability Village in Piazza del Popolo will be open from 10 am to 8 pm, with the historic parade departing from Piazza Santi Apostoli at 4 pm.
  • Visit Disability Pride Italia's social channels to see the full program of events taking place in Palermo (September 20-21), Genoa and Florence (September 27), Bologna (September 28), Taranto (October 4), and Orvieto (October 25).
